Avito

Avito is an Moroccan firm with an online platform and mobile application that allows people to post classified ads, buy and sell electronics, cars houses, homes, and more. The mobile and website are accessible for free to anyone who has an internet connection. The site has a chat feature that allows users to communicate with potential buyers and sellers via text message, phone or via chat.

Avito's classified ads are divided into categories, including general goods for sales, jobs, real-estate, personals, cars for sale, and more. Additionally, it provides an opportunity for small and medium-sized enterprises to generate additional sales without having to pay for ad placement.

In an industry where a lot of competitors are vertical (focusing on a particular industry such as job listings or used cars) Avito's multi-category approach has been proven to be to be a success. Avito also has a robust logistical system that allows it to ship across the vast Russian terrain.

Avito's growth and product teams utilize Amplitude to analyze user behavior and identify key drivers of retention like which cities and categories are most active. The teams then transfer these groups via Amplitude to their CRM Braze to create hyper-targeted marketing campaigns and push notifications. This shortening of time for analysis allows them to make faster changes and improve the user experience. They've also been able to reduce the cost of acquisition by three times.

Flipkart

Flipkart is the largest online store in India, offering a variety of items ranging including electronics, books, and clothing. The company's catalog is vast and includes more than one billion products. The company also provides an online shopping sites uk marketplace and wholesale business. The company's success is testimony to the power and innovation of determination.

Flipkart was founded by Sachin Bansal in the year 2007. He and Binny were both former Amazon employees. The founders capitalized on the first-mover's advantage in India's e-commerce market that was just starting to emerge. They utilized excellent customer service and a strong supply chain to compete with local competitors. Their business model helped secure a large customer base and gain confidence from investors.

The company's success has caught the attention of several international corporations, including Walmart. The company has escaped some of the criticism that foreign competitors have faced in the past. The founders of the company and CEO Kalyan Krishnamurthy have resisted Walmart's advice to hire more experienced executives, and the company has kept its streamlined management team.

Target

Target Corporation is a large-scale American retailer. It operates discount stores for food and general merchandise. Its distinctive red-bull's eye logo is easily recognizable across the United States. The company's headquarters is located on Nicollet Mall, in Minneapolis, Minnesota. The company has 41 distribution centres and a financial division and a Global Capabilities Centre in Bangalore, India.

In addition to its mainline brands, Target offers private-label products. Target stores have a wide variety of departments that include furniture, electronics, clothes, beauty, groceries, pet supplies household items, and much more. Its private-label brands include clothing lines designed by Isaac Mizrahi, a cosmetics line called Simply You, and the up & up brand of toys and household products. It also offers maternity clothing and limited-edition fashion lines by famous designers.

Trader Joe's

The Trader Joe's offers a unique shopping experience with its distinctive style. The company combines the small-town feel of a mom-and pop store with the extensive variety of goods that are offered by larger chains. This fusion allows people who eat healthy and penny-pinchers to shop in comfort. Although the chain has tightened its encouraging "Try Anything" policy since the COVID-19 pandemic, it's still a great place to try new products at a lower cost.

Private label brands are what set Trader Joe's aside from other grocery stores. The private label brands are comparable to the brands sold by larger grocery stores in terms of quality and taste however, at a more affordable price. Moreover, Trader Joe's also accepts manufacturer coupons, making it more cost-effective for customers.

When Joe Coulombe founded Trader Joe's he wanted to create a completely immersive shopping experience. He chose the name Trader Joe's in order to invoke images of the South Seas. His attention to detail was evident when he created nautical-themed job titles such as crew member, mate, and captain. The stores of the chain are filled with a variety of nautical themes, from wooden helms to plastic lobsters.

Trader Joe's, in addition to its unique ambience and low prices, is also famous for its generous return policy. The chain doesn't offer a loyalty program.
